gdb tui TUI模式命令 tui disable – Disable TUI display mode.tui enable – Enable TUI display mode.tui focus, fs, focus – Set focus to named window or next/prev window.tui layout, layout – Change the layout of 2025-02-13 NETWORK
freebsd网卡驱动程序详解 当网络上一台计算机准备发送数据时,他的网卡开始工作了,首先网卡的芯片侦听在网络上是否有数据在流动,如果没有,他就把数据发送到网络上,在侦听和发送之间有一段极小的时间延迟,在这段时间内,也有可能在网络上有其他的计算机也准备发送数据,也侦听到网络上没有数据在流动,这就可能两台甚至多台的数据一起发送到网络上,产生数据的碰撞,发送数据的计算机的网卡芯片当然要在发送完成后再校验返回的数据,如果发现和发送的数 2025-02-13 NETWORK
libprotoident和ndpi对比 libprotoident 和 nDPI 都是用于 网络流量协议识别 的开源工具,它们在协议识别和深度包检测(DPI)方面有相似的目标,但实现方式和特点有所不同。以下是这两个库的对比: 1. 库的背景和目标 libprotoident: 简介: libprotoident 是一个轻量级的开源协议识别库,用于在网络流量中识别协议。它基于流量特征(如数据包大小、会话持续时间、字节流特征等)来辨别协议 2025-02-13 NETWORK
linux-iptables nat设置路由转换 DNAT(Destination Network Address Translation,目的地址转换) 通常被叫做目的映射。而SNAT(Source Network Address Translation,源地址转换)通常被叫做源映射。 这是我们在设置Linux网关或者防火墙时经常要用来的两种方式。以前对这两个都解释得不太清楚,现在我在这里解释一下。 首先,我们要了解一下IP包的结构,如下图所示 2025-02-13 NETWORK
linux协议栈NAPI机制分析 NAPI 是 Linux 上采用的一种提高网络处理效率的技术,它的核心概念就是不采用中断的方式读取数据,而代之以首先采用中断唤醒数据接收的服务程序,然后 POLL 的方法来轮询数据。随着网络的接收速度的增加,NIC 触发的中断能做到不断减少,目前 NAPI 技术已经在网卡驱动层和网络层得到了广泛的应用,驱动层次上已经有 E1000 系列网卡,RTL8139 系列网卡,3c50X 系列等主流的网络适 2025-02-13 NETWORK
linux协议栈RDS代码流程 12345678AF_RDS, PF_RDS, SOL_RDS AF_RDS and PF_RDS are the domain type to be used with socket(2) to create RDS sockets. SOL_RDS is the socket-level to be used with setsockopt(2) and getsockopt(2) for R 2025-02-13 NETWORK
http解析库 http-parser 首选功能完善,使用人多 https://github.com/nodejs/http-parser picohttpparser: 2025-02-13 NETWORK > http
dpdk对比 ovs vpp f-stack ovs 用于数据中心交换网络 在表项多时 性能不如vpp 不适合4层应用 f-stack 侵入式开发 协议栈不能和应用分离 用于服务器应用 2025-02-13 NETWORK